ConocoPhillips withdraws flaring permit requests at 41 sites in west Texas
Houston-based oil and gas producer ConocoPhillips last week withdrew a request to Railroad Commission of Texas to extend flaring permits at 41 sites in west Texas. John Roper of ConocoPhillips told Reuters that the company is reducing flaring in the Goldsmith area in Andrews and Ector counties in Permian Basin by improving operations. “These efforts […]
Enterprise cancels ECHO 4 pipeline from Midland to Houston
Houston-based Enterprise Products Partners said this week it has cancelled its Midland-to-ECHO 4 crude oil pipeline (M2E4) to markets in the Houston area. EPP amended long-term agreements with customers to reduce the volume of near-term shipping commitments in exchange for extending terms of the agreements. Palisade Pipeline to transport treated wastewater into Permian Basin
Houston-based Palisade Pipeline said recently it will build a 100-mile pipeline to transport treated wastewater from Lubbock to customers in Permian Basin. U.S. rig count unchanged with 254; rig count declines in Permian, Texas
Counts by Baker Hughes of active oil and gas drilling rigs declined in Permian Basin, Texas and New Mexico last week, but the U.S. count was unchanged at 254 after adding 10 rigs the previous week to reverse a five-month decline. Less interest from drillers in sale of federal leases in New Mexico and Texas
An auction of federal oil and gas leases last week in New Mexico and Texas attracted far less interest from drillers than recent sales, according to Reuters. San Mateo completes expansion of Black River processing plant
Dallas-based San Mateo Midstream said Tuesday it completed and successfully placed in service an expansion of Black River cryogenic natural gas processing plant in Eddy County, N.M. Energy Transfer completes expansion of Lone Star Express pipeline
Dallas-based Energy Transfer said Tuesday it completed expansion of Lone Star Express pipeline on budget and ahead of schedule. The pipeline adds 400,000 barrels per day of NGLs to Energy Transfer’s existing Lone Star NGL pipeline system in Texas.
